C.T. Harper, late 19th Century A Whaiherehere meeting House, Korinti, Whanganui signed and dated 'C.T. Harper/1897', inscribed 'Title/A TribalMeeting House:New Zealand Built and decorated by the Mauris/No2Artist/(Miss) C T Harper/19 Pembroke Gardens/Kensington W' (on theartist's label attached to the backboard pencil watercolour heightened with white 14¾ x 21in. (37.5 x 53.3cm.) Lot Notes Whaiherehere was the original meeting house of Korinti, on theEast bank of the Wanganui River, South of the Metatiwi in the NorthIsland. This watercolour shows the interior with the famous wallcarvings, many of which are now held in the Wanganui museum, afterthe meeeting house had been demolished.
